Types of Detection |
Testing Items |
Testing Methods/Tools |
Application Scenarios |
Features |
Dimensional Inspection |
Length, Diameter, Hole Diameter |
Vernier Caliper, Micrometer, Internal Diameter Gauge |
Regular dimensional measurement of shaft and hole parts |
Fast and cost - effective, with an accuracy of ±0.01 to 0.02 mm |
|
Complex contour dimensions |
Coordinate Measuring Machine (CMM) |
Precision molds and complex curved surface parts |
High precision (±1 to 3 μm), capable of measuring three - dimensional geometric features |
Geometric Tolerance Inspection |
Roundness, Cylindricity |
Roundness Tester, CMM |
Bearings and precision shaft parts |
Quantifies shape errors with an accuracy of up to 0.1 μm |
Material Property Testing |
Hardness |
Rockwell Hardness Tester, Vickers Hardness Tester |
Hardness verification of heat - treated parts |
Partially destructive, requires a flat specimen surface |
|
Metallographic Structure |
Metallographic Microscope, Scanning Electron Microscope (SEM) |
Analysis of grain size and phase structure of materials |
Requires specimen cutting, polishing and etching |
Functional Testing |
Assembly Clearance/Fit Accuracy |
Feeler Gauge, Pneumatic Gauge |
Shaft - hole fit and gear meshing inspection |
Pneumatic gauge has an accuracy of ±0.5 μm, suitable for batch testing |
|
Dynamic Balance Detection |
Dynamic Balancing Machine |
High - speed rotating parts (impellers, flywheels) |
Quantifies the unbalance amount, requires setting the rotational speed and correction plane |
Special Process Inspection |
Thread Inspection |
Thread Gauge, Comprehensive Thread Measuring Machine |
Bolts, Nuts, Threaded Holes |
Go - no - go gauges for quick inspection, CMM can measure all parameters |
|
Gear Accuracy |
Gear Measuring Center, Double - Flank Meshing Tester |
Gearbox gears and transmission gears |
Detects tooth profile, tooth direction, cumulative pitch error, etc. |
Non - Destructive Testing |
Internal Defects (Porosity, Inclusions) |
X - ray Radiographic Testing (RT), Ultrasonic Testing (UT) |
Internal quality of castings and weldments |
RT is intuitive but costly, UT is suitable for thick - walled parts |
|
Surface Micro - Cracks |
Magnetic Particle Testing (MT), Eddy Current Testing (ET) |
Surface/near - surface defects of ferromagnetic materials |
MT has high sensitivity, ET is suitable for rapid detection of conductive materials |

Q9: Why do you need a CAD drawing to cut a simple rectangle, circle, or letter?
A: Even the simplest of shapes require a CAD drawing. That CAD drawing will be imported into CAM (computer-aided manufacturing) software. From that drawing, we would utilize the geometry to apply the toolpath to all entities intended to be machined. We also want to avoid the liability of cutting something that wasn't approved.
A CNC machine is a computer-controlled cutting machine used in the manufacturing world. It involves the use of computers to control the machine tools via G-code. Therefore, only a CAD drawing could be used in the CAM software that both gives us a visual representation and controls the machine.

Q10: Why do you need to design and machine a work-holding component to machine my parts?
A: CNC machines move at a very high rate of speed combined with a massive amount of torque. Maintaining the desired fixed position throughout the force of cutting ensures repeatable results. If the part moves while being machined, the high tolerances of the part will be compromised. Therefore machining a "jig" or workholding fixture may be required to complete the part.
